A week back or so one of my good friends was completely shattered due to some irresponsible web hosting service provider. Due to some technical problems, the service provider cleaned up all their servers, which resulted in loss of all the important data of my friend, who did not have the backup of all the data and had to fore go many months hard work, as the hosting service provider could not help him with the data recovery. The moral of the story (Sorry! its not a Story it happened Really!!) is that you need to choose a reliable web hosting provider rather than falling as a prey to a cheap webhosting provider.
Web services play a key role for any individual who aspire to succeed online. Choosing the best web hosting service can be intimidating task, as each type of web hosting owns a set of pros and cons. There are many companies out there who are selling webhosting plans for less than a dollar every month. If you choose such a plan which may not be reliable, you will realize your mistake after you had lost your valuable data, money or visitors. The first thing you need to decide is the right hosting plan for your requirements.

1. Information security – Web hosting services provide good security for the web site. If you decide to host site on home computer make sure are you prepared to open the "door" to your personal computer to everyone.
2. Availability - Your computer is supposed to provide service 24 hours a day. This involves two main things: One, your PC must be connected to the Internet 24 hours a day, 365 days a year. Two, you must be sure that it is operating 24 hours a day.
3. Infrastructures - Up to this point, building your site has been free or relatively inexpensive. Turning your PC into a server on the Internet obligates you to purchase a few products including: Internet server (software), an IP address and a domain name. This configuration will enable users to roam around your computer (we've already mentioned security).
4. Other factors - like Response time, number of simultaneous users, etc.
